Step 4: Deploying LintQuill to the docs pipeline. Once your review is approved, merge to the release branch and the Fernwick CI runner picks it up automatically. Heads up: the linter bundle has to be signed before the runner will accept it, so don't skip this bit. Use the key below when running the sign-bundle script.

deploy key for kahag-kagaf: bky9_uLYdkfG6Z

Night-shift staff: Floor 4 of the Tellhaven Building opens this week. After 21:00, access is via the rear stairwell only; the lifts are locked out overnight during the settling period. Complete a walk-through of the new floor once per shift and log it. The stairwell keypad accepts the code below.

badge for yahop-fawep: bdg-XBKXI-68071

## Leadership Review Briefing: Sunset of the Orvane Line

Branch managers should note that the Orvane product line will be retired over three phases, beginning with a halt on new orders, followed by service-only support, and finally full discontinuation. Inventory at the Calder Point warehouse will be cleared through negotiated bulk sales. Customer migration paths to the Teralis range are documented separately. The rationale behind the timing is summarized below.

internal memo for kajep-tawip: The renewal with Holaelix Group closes at $10 million a year, 5 percent below the last contract. Project Wenael slips by two quarters because of the tooling delay.

## Artifact Signing — SDK Parity Notes (Weekly Sync)

Kestrel SDK for Android reached parity with the Swift client this sprint: offline queueing, batched telemetry, and retry semantics now match. Both SDKs ship as signed artifacts from the same pipeline. Remaining gap: background sync throttling, targeted next sprint. Verify both release bundles before tagging. Both artifacts validate against the shared signing key below.

signing key of kawig-fafog = bky19_6Fypv1qws7J8qJtaYjX

Break-glass applies when both LogLens admins are unreachable and an active incident requires raw audit-log review. Scope: read-only access to the Veritank audit store. Duration: 4 hours, auto-revoked. All break-glass sessions are themselves logged to the immutable tier and reviewed within one business day by the Corvane security desk. Do not export records outside the incident channel. Open a sev-tagged incident before proceeding. To unlock the emergency viewer role, enter the recovery passphrase below.

strongbox words: druiel-frador-brieth-druys-fenys-zorwyn-zorael